Notes  Barbara Cressman, "the second daughter, was born May 22nd, 1786. She was married to Daniel Erb who was born January 11th, 1784, and died June 21st, 1845. She died October 20th, 1831. To them were born nine children, namely:... See Daniel Erb's family."

Ezra Eby's book has her misidentified as Elizabeth in Tobias Yost's section.
